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and Tool Safety

We supply and enforce the use of appropriate PPE for every task. This includes high-visibility clothing, cut-resistant gloves, eye and ear protection, long-sleeved protective layers and safety boots. For specialist or elevated work we add harnesses, helmets and respiratory protection where required. Our equipment maintenance programme ensures that all tools and PPE meet safety standards and are replaced or repaired promptly to prevent faults during hedge trimming services.

Our commitment to tool safety also extends to secure transport and correct storage. Chainsaws and power hedge cutters are transported with guards in place, and battery systems are managed to avoid overcharging or damage. Risk assessment is central to how we plan and carry out work. Before any job begins, we conduct a clear, written site-specific risk assessment that evaluates hazards such as overhead cables, hidden posts, protected species, public footpaths and traffic. The assessment records the significant hazards, assigns risk ratings, and identifies control measures to reduce likelihood and severity. The resulting plan is shared with on-site staff and adjusted if conditions change during the work.

Risk assessment plan and safety cones set up for hedge trimming Our risk assessment process is iterative: we review residual risks after implementing controls and retain records for continuous improvement. Typical controls include setting up exclusion zones, using signage and cones, implementing traffic management where required, and appointing a safety supervisor for larger or more complex Chingford hedge trimming projects. Practical Safety Measures and Client Assurance

On-site safety measures further include pre-start tool checks, daily briefings, and a clear chain of command for incident reporting. Should an incident occur, our team follows an established procedure: secure the scene, provide first aid, notify the appropriate authorities if needed, record the event, and review measures to prevent recurrence.
